Hi team,

Before I hand off the 3.2 release, please note the humidity sensor drift reported on Verdana controllers in the Elmbrook trial site. Drift exceeds 4% after roughly ten days of continuous operation; firmware 3.2.1 adds an automatic recalibration cycle every 72 hours. Support should advise growers to install 3.2.1 and trigger a manual recalibration once. The hotfix bundle must be verified before distribution, so I'm including the signing key used for the 3.2.1 packages below.

release key, fahof-yagap: bky3_m5d

## Build Provenance: Catalogue Import Service

The Thornquist catalogue importer for the Ashbury Public Collections is built from the sealed pipeline only; ad-hoc builds must never reach production, as import mappings are generated at compile time and drift silently otherwise. Future maintainers should verify every deployed artifact against the provenance ledger before approving a release. The artifact currently serving imports carries the token shown on the next line.

build token for yaguf-yadug: htk6_2ede56

**Ticket: Config drift in Pinwheel build agents**

The Pinwheel agents have drifted from our dependency pinning policy: three of them resolved transitive packages at build time instead of from the frozen manifest. Per policy, every dependency — direct and transitive — must be pinned to an exact version, and upgrades go through a reviewed manifest change, never an ad-hoc rebuild. To make auditing easier for future maintainers, I am recording the pinning-related configuration currently in effect below.

config for tagaf-bawif:
[norok]
host = norok.ordinworks.local
user = norok_svc
database = norok_prod

Runbook: Kestrel Kiosk watchdog

The watchdog process restarts the Kestrel kiosk app if the heartbeat file is not touched for 90 seconds. Three consecutive restarts within ten minutes trigger a full device reboot. Before disabling the watchdog for debugging, note that payments sessions will be dropped. Configuration details and safe-override steps are documented on the page below.

runbook for fawif-bahif: https://grafana.kelvidata.internal/spaces